CLSU, ULAB Collaboration in Academic, Research, Sustainable Development

Jul. 28, 2023

International Affairs Office | SCO

Central Luzon State University, Philippines (CLSU) and the University of Liberal Arts Bangladesh (ULAB) signed a Memorandum of Understanding towards sustainability in program offerings, capacity building, academic and research collaboration, and mobility.   Professor Dr. Jude William R. Genilo, Pro Vice Chancellor of ULAB representing Prof. Dr. Imran Rahman, Vice Chancellor (ULAB), and Professor Dr. Renato G. Reyes, Vice President for Academic Affairs and Director of the International Affairs Office representing Prof. Dr. Edgar A. Orden, CLSU President in the MOU signing on April 26, 2023, at the OVPAA Amphitheater. The partnership meeting was participated by different program and unit heads, Dr. Jay C. Santos, Dean of the College of Arts and Social Sciences, Dr. Gella Patria L. Abella, Dean of the College of Science, Dr. Hazel Monica Peralta, College of Fisheries, Dr. Parsons N. Hail, Head of the Linkages and Intercultural Exchange Unit of the International Affairs Office and respective program chairs and representatives.   CLSU and ULAB will first undertake activities in the areas of Development Communication, Language and Literature, Environmental Management, Freshwater Aquaculture, capacity building, and student and faculty exchange as part of the international mobility. Both CLSU and ULAB recognize the need and importance of establishing linkages with international academic and research institutions to enrich the academic programs they offer, strengthen their research function, and intensify the exposure of the students to different cultures thus cultivating respect and relativism.

CLSU Shows Strong Commitment to Quality Education, Subjects 7 Programs to AACCUP Accreditation

The Central Luzon State University subjected seven of its key academic programs to a rigorous evaluation by the Accrediting Agency of Chartered Colleges and Universities in the Philippines (AACCUP) from December 1 to 3, 2025 demonstrating its unwavering commitment to excellence. The seven programs evaluated were Bachelor of Early Childhood Education, Bachelor of Elementary Education, Bachelor of Secondary Education, Bachelor of Culture and Arts Education, Bachelor of Physical Education, Bachelor of Technology and Livelihood Education, and Bachelor of Science in Food Technology. These programs garnered high praise from the accreditors for their strong commitment to quality and excellence, an active and impressive research culture, exceptional performance in licensure examinations, robust international linkages, and meaningful community engagement. During the closing ceremony, Dr. Ravelina R. Velasco, Vice President for Academic Affairs delivered the Pledge of Commitment, underscoring the University's future direction. “We commit to continuously cultivate an environment that promotes ethical and impactful research for academic advancement and development. We vow to respond to the needs of our communities, ensuring a positive societal impact,” VP Velasco said. She further emphasized the administration's support for infrastructural development and student welfare, stating “For our facilities, laboratories, and learning environment, our administration will provide support funds for conducive learning and workspaces and deliver student-centered services for all CLSUans.” CLSU looks forward to the official AACCUP results, confident that this positive evaluation reaffirms its dedication to enduring quality. #SievingForExcellence

GASS Program Leads Zumba for a Cause

The Central Luzon State University (CLSU), through the General Administrative Support and Services Program (GASS), is currently conducting a Zumba for a Cause event. This charitable activity has successfully garnered the participation of more than 100 individuals. All proceeds collected from the event will be directly contributed to the Project HANDOG (Hakbang ng Akademya para sa Nasalanta, Dala ay Oportunidad at Ginhawa) - an initiative to provide assistance and relief to victims of the recent typhoon.

CLSU Claims 2nd Spot Among Top-Performing Schools in the 2025 Agriculturist Licensure Exam

The Central Luzon State University (CLSU), through the College of Agriculture, has once again proven its status as a Center of Excellence in the recently conducted Agriculturist Licensure Exam administered by the Professional Regulation Commission (PRC) in November 2025. The University was recognized as the second-highest-performing school in the 2025 Agriculturist Licensure Examination, with 208 “Golden Grains” successfully passing, earning CLSU an overall performance rating of 91.63%, up from its previous rating of 82.57%.
